QNST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2014 in Review

97 of the 3,479 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in QuinStreet (QNST) for Q2 2014, worth a combined $147M — down 17% from $176M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 9 funds closed out of QNST and 6 opened new positions — a net loss of 3 holders — while 32 trimmed existing stakes and 41 added.

The largest buyer was Private Capital Management (Florida), adding an estimated $4.39M. The largest seller was Frontier Capital Management, cutting an estimated $3.04M.
